Abstract

Provided are a zinc alloy plated steel and a method for manufacturing same, the zinc alloy plated steel comprising: a base iron; a Zn plated layer formed on top of the base iron; and a Zn—Mg alloy layer formed on top of the Zn plated layer and obtained through mutual diffusion of Zn and Mg, wherein the ratio of the weight of Mg contained in the Zn—Mg alloy layer with respect to the total weight of the Zn plated layer and the Zn—Mg alloy layer is 0.13 to 0.24, and the sum of the adhesion quantity of the Zn layer and the Zn—Mg alloy layer is no more than 40 g/m 2 (more than 0 g/m 2 ).

Claims (18)

1. A zinc alloy plated steel, comprising:

a base steel;

a Zn plated layer formed on the base steel; and

a Zn—Mg alloy plated layer formed on the Zn plated layer and obtained through mutual diffusion of Zn and Mg,

wherein a ratio of weight of Mg contained in the Zn—Mg alloy plated layer based on a total weight of the Zn plated layer and the Zn—Mg alloy plated layer is 0.13 to 0.24, and a sum of coating amounts of the Zn plated layer and the Zn—Mg alloy plated layer is 40 g/m 2 or less, excluding 0 g/m 2 , and

wherein an average grain size of grains forming the Zn—Mg alloy plated layer is 100 nm or less, excluding 0 nm.

2.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 1 , wherein the ratio of weight is 0.157 to 0.20.

3.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 1 , wherein the sum of coating amounts is 10 to 35 g/m 2 .

4.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 1 ,

wherein, during spot-welding the zinc alloy plated steel, the Zn plated layer and the Zn—Mg alloy plated layer on a welded portion are transformed to an alloy layer formed as a single layer, and

wherein the alloy layer formed as a single layer on the welded portion comprises an MgZn 2 alloy phase of 90 area % or higher including 100 area %.

5.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 1 , wherein, when a spot-welding process is performed in accordance with SEP 1220-2 standard, an average length of Type B crack is 0.1 times or less than a thickness of the base steel.

6.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 1 , wherein the Zn plated layer is a Zn plated layer formed through electroplating, or a Zn plated layer formed through physical vapor deposition.

7.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 1 , wherein the base steel comprises, by wt %, 0.10 to 1.0% of C, 0.5 to 3% of Si, 1.0 to 25% of Mn, 0.01 to 10% of Al, 0.1% or less of P excluding 0%, 0.01% or less of S excluding 0%, and a balance of Fe and inevitable impurities.

8.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 7 , wherein contents of C, Si, Mn, P, and S included in the base steel satisfy Relational Expression 1 below:

[C]+[Mn]/20+[Si]/30+2[P]+4[S]≥0.3  [Relational Expression 1]

where [C], [Mn], [Si], [P], and [S] each indicates a content, wt %, of each element.

9. The zinc alloy plated steel of claim 7 , wherein the base steel comprises one or more of austenite and retained austenite as a microstructure.
